Git Repository Public Repository

RRRRHHHH_Code

URLs

Copy to Clipboard

Diff Revisions e2ae30 ... vs 0f75b2 ... for ruralHouses/src/gui/OwnerMenuGUI.java

Diff revisions: vs.
  @@ -12,6 +12,7 @@
12 12 import javax.swing.border.EmptyBorder;
13 13
14 14 import domain.Owner;
15 + import javax.swing.LayoutStyle.ComponentPlacement;
15 16
16 17 public class OwnerMenuGUI extends JFrame {
17 18
  @@ -42,7 +43,7 @@
42 43 a.setVisible(true);
43 44 }
44 45 });
45 -
46 +
46 47 JButton btnOffers = new JButton("Offers");
47 48 btnOffers.addActionListener(new ActionListener() {
48 49 public void actionPerformed(ActionEvent e) {
  @@ -50,14 +51,23 @@
50 51 a.setVisible(true);
51 52 }
52 53 });
54 +
55 + JButton btnBookings = new JButton("Bookings");
56 + btnBookings.addActionListener(new ActionListener() {
57 + public void actionPerformed(ActionEvent e) {
58 + Frame a = new listOfBookingRequestsGUI(owner);
59 + a.setVisible(true);
60 + }
61 + });
53 62 GroupLayout gl_contentPane = new GroupLayout(contentPane);
54 63 gl_contentPane.setHorizontalGroup(
55 64 gl_contentPane.createParallelGroup(Alignment.LEADING)
56 65 .addGroup(gl_contentPane.createSequentialGroup()
57 66 .addGap(115)
58 - .addGroup(gl_contentPane.createParallelGroup(Alignment.LEADING)
59 - .addComponent(btnOffers, GroupLayout.PREFERRED_SIZE, 164, GroupLayout.PREFERRED_SIZE)
60 - .addComponent(btnHouses, GroupLayout.PREFERRED_SIZE, 164, GroupLayout.PREFERRED_SIZE))
67 + .addGroup(gl_contentPane.createParallelGroup(Alignment.LEADING, false)
68 + .addComponent(btnBookings, Alignment.TRAILING, GroupLayout.DEFAULT_SIZE, GroupLayout.DEFAULT_SIZE, Short.MAX_VALUE)
69 + .addComponent(btnOffers, Alignment.TRAILING, GroupLayout.DEFAULT_SIZE, 164, Short.MAX_VALUE)
70 + .addComponent(btnHouses, Alignment.TRAILING, GroupLayout.DEFAULT_SIZE, 164, Short.MAX_VALUE))
61 71 .addContainerGap(145, Short.MAX_VALUE))
62 72 );
63 73 gl_contentPane.setVerticalGroup(
  @@ -67,7 +77,9 @@
67 77 .addComponent(btnHouses, GroupLayout.PREFERRED_SIZE, 81, GroupLayout.PREFERRED_SIZE)
68 78 .addGap(58)
69 79 .addComponent(btnOffers, GroupLayout.PREFERRED_SIZE, 81, GroupLayout.PREFERRED_SIZE)
70 - .addContainerGap(142, Short.MAX_VALUE))
80 + .addPreferredGap(ComponentPlacement.RELATED, 50, Short.MAX_VALUE)
81 + .addComponent(btnBookings, GroupLayout.PREFERRED_SIZE, 81, GroupLayout.PREFERRED_SIZE)
82 + .addContainerGap())
71 83 );
72 84 contentPane.setLayout(gl_contentPane);
73 85 }